    Subject[net-next PATCH V3 0/4] octeontx2-pf: HTB offload support
    Date
    octeontx2 silicon and CN10K transmit interface consists of five
    transmit levels starting from MDQ, TL4 to TL1. Once packets are
    submitted to MDQ, hardware picks all active MDQs using strict
    priority, and MDQs having the same priority level are chosen using
    round robin. Each packet will traverse MDQ, TL4 to TL1 levels.
    Each level contains an array of queues to support scheduling and
    shaping.

    As HTB supports classful queuing mechanism by supporting rate and
    ceil and allow the user to control the absolute bandwidth to
    particular classes of traffic the same can be achieved by
    configuring shapers and schedulers on different transmit levels.

    This series of patches adds support for HTB offload,

    Patch1: Allow strict priority parameter in HTB offload mode.

    Patch2: defines APIs such that the driver can dynamically initialize/
    deinitialize the send queues.

    Patch3: Refactors transmit alloc/free calls as preparation for QOS
    offload code.

    Patch4: Adds actual HTB offload support.
